Original vintage Dutch propaganda poster for Suriname and Curacao featuring a dynamic graphic design depicting a hand clutching a red and white flag of the Netherlands over a map with the bold black and white lettering above and below - Once acquired with blood and sweat for our people now betrayed and squandered. No true Dutchman will accept this outrage / Eens met bloed en zweet verworven voor ons volk. Nu verraden en verkwanseld. Geen waarachtig nederlander zal deze schanddaad aanvaarden - with information on the reverse. Located in South America on the Atlantic Ocean and Caribbean Sea the Dutch West Indies colony of Surinam (aka Dutch Guiana / Nederlands Guiana) and the Territory of Curacao and Dependencies / Curaçao en onderhorigheden were revised after World War Two in 1948 and decolonised in 1954; Suriname left the Kingdom of the Netherlands for independence in 1975 and the Curacao islands (Netherlands Antilles aka Dutch Antilles / Nederlandse Antillen) disestablished in 2010. What is a lithograph?

Practically all of the posters found on our website are lithographs. This is a method of printing that involves carving each colour of the image onto a piece of stone. The poster sheet is then imprinted consecutively with a stone slab for each colour, creating a stunning and rich image.

With the exception of silk printing, we believe that other printing techniques do not deliver the same impact of colour as lithography.
